Welcome, plugin authors! A quick note on how Shelfwright stores records: every large table is partitioned by month, so queries that skip a date range will scan everything and get throttled. Always pass a window of three months or less. Your plugin reads partitions through the internal Ledgerline gateway rather than hitting the database directly, which keeps migrations painless for everyone. To call the gateway from your dev sandbox, use the key provided below.

app token of fajop-fahif = qvz4-AnML

Pagination handover, Brindlecove public API. Cursor-based, opaque tokens, base64 of (shard, offset, snapshot id). Never expose offsets — clients scrape them. Max page size 200, enforced server-side. Cursors expire after 15 min; return 410, not 400. Tests in pag_suite cover shard splits. Migration to keyset pagination is half done, branch keyset-v2. The admin console for cursor inspection unlocks with the recovery passphrase below.

recovery phrase for yajof-bagap: oliwyn-ulaael

Welcome to the Invoicely support rotation! Invoicely is our PDF invoice renderer — it takes order data from Ledgerbird and spits out customer-facing PDFs. Most tickets are about missing logos or weird line-item wrapping. Check the render logs first; nine times out of ten it's a malformed template. If you're stuck, the rendering team is friendly and responds fast.

alerts address for kafof-bagag: kasael@olvarqdyn.corp